PICKET FENCE
27 November 2006

He who will not
embrace my thoughts
with honour and grace,
nor let me
lift my eyes to the wide, blue sky,
nor scatter my laughter
over happy days,
nor my tears
on the cold stone days,
will kill my soul

and I will not
consent
to murder.

- Owl
